Transaction 63f80f4a9a45b843811fe21bef6cb1671a87ca49a110d7a1717cd5e17005bbce

1 Input
1 Outputs
  • 63f80f4a9a45b843811fe21bef6cb1671a87ca49a110d7a1717cd5e17005bbce:0
  • value  1589500
    address  bc1qdsaur03s4ldnam5khnwu3qazxuehf5ywtxsszh